A personalized treatment plan is a structured, data-informed care strategy built around one specific patient, not a diagnostic category. The core argument for why personalized treatment plans outperform standardized protocols is straightforward: people differ biologically, psychologically, and contextually, and treatments that account for those differences produce better results.
The most important benefits, supported by clinical research:
Better clinical outcomes. A 2023 meta-analysis found personalized psychological interventions improved outcomes compared with standardized protocols, with an NNT of approximately 8.5.
Fewer adverse effects. Matching therapy type and dose to individual biomarkers and history reduces unnecessary exposure to treatments that are unlikely to work.
Higher adherence. Plans that fit a patient’s daily rhythm, preferences, and personal goals are more likely to be followed through.
Improved care coordination. A shared plan gives every clinician involved a common reference point, reducing duplication and gaps.
Measurable, trackable goals. Personalized plans define success in terms specific to the patient, making progress visible and adjustments timely.
Consider a concrete example: a person presenting with anxiety and burnout who also has a history of trauma will not respond the same way to a standard CBT protocol as someone whose anxiety is situational. A tailored plan might sequence trauma processing first, then build cognitive and behavioral skills once the nervous system is more regulated. That sequencing decision alone can determine whether therapy helps or stalls.

Why personalized treatment plans improve outcomes
The clinical logic behind personalization runs through three distinct pathways: biological, behavioral, and system-level. Each one addresses a different reason why one-size-fits-all care fails.
Biological mechanisms
Biomarkers and pharmacogenomics allow clinicians to predict, with greater accuracy, which treatments are likely to work for a specific patient. Genetic variation affects how individuals metabolize medications, which means the standard dose of an antidepressant can be therapeutic for one person and ineffective or harmful for another. A broader review of individualized medicine confirms that pharmacogenomic guidance improves response rates and reduces adverse drug reactions in areas including depression and oncology. The National Human Genome Research Institute describes personalized medicine as using a patient’s genetic profile to select “the proper medication or therapy and administer it using the proper dose or regimen,” a framing that captures why precision diagnostics matter before any treatment decision is made.

Behavioral mechanisms

Biology alone is not enough. A 2025 paper in Communications Medicine argues that personalized medicine must integrate a patient’s lived experience alongside biological markers, warning against “de-personalized” precision medicine that reduces a person to their genome. When a plan accounts for a patient’s daily schedule, cultural background, personal values, and specific triggers, treatment acceptability rises. Patients who see their own life reflected in their care plan are more likely to engage, less likely to drop out, and more likely to sustain gains after treatment ends. For international clients and expatriates, this dimension is especially significant: cultural context and displacement stress are real clinical variables, not background noise.
System-level mechanisms
Shared decision-making converts patients from passive recipients into active partners. That shift matters for adherence and for the quality of the information clinicians receive. A 2025 systematic review found that participatory, personalized nursing interventions reduced adverse outcomes and readmissions across included studies. At the system level, a well-constructed plan also enables proactive monitoring: clinicians can detect early nonresponse signals and adjust before a patient deteriorates, rather than waiting for a crisis to prompt a change.

What the research actually shows
The evidence base for personalized care is growing, and the headline numbers are worth knowing.
Statistic callout: A 2023 meta-analysis of personalized psychological interventions reported an effect size of d = 0.22 and an NNT of approximately 8.5, meaning one additional successful outcome per about 8–9 patients treated with a personalized rather than standardized protocol.
That effect size is modest in isolation, but the NNT figure is clinically meaningful at scale. In a practice seeing dozens of patients, that difference translates to a measurable number of people who recover who otherwise would not have.
The real-world evidence is more striking in specific conditions. A primary care study in Type 2 diabetes found that implementing structured personalized care plans was associated with observed improvements in LDL cholesterol, systolic blood pressure, and BMI over follow-up. In maternal health, a 2025 systematic review reported adverse pregnancy outcomes were lower in a personalized-intervention group compared to the control group, alongside broader reductions in hospital readmissions.

A note on limitations. The evidence is not uniformly strong across all conditions and settings. Studies vary considerably in how they define “personalization,” which populations they include, and how they measure outcomes. Heterogeneity across trials makes direct comparisons difficult, and calls for more standardized benchmarking trials are well-founded. The strongest evidence currently sits in chronic disease management, maternal health, and psychological therapy; evidence in rarer conditions and highly bespoke genetic therapies is still developing.
How clinicians actually build a personalized treatment plan
The process is sequential but iterative. A plan created at intake looks different six weeks later, and that evolution is by design.
Comprehensive assessment. The clinician gathers medical history, current symptoms, prior treatment responses, labs or biomarkers where relevant, and patient-reported outcome measures (PROMs). For mental health, this includes mapping specific triggers, sleep patterns, daily stressors, and life context, including cultural background and current environment.
Goal setting with the patient. Goals are defined in terms the patient cares about, not just clinical metrics. “Sleep through the night without waking” is more motivating than “improve sleep efficiency score.” Shared decision-making at this stage determines which treatment options are presented and how trade-offs are discussed.
Plan design: modality selection and sequencing. Clinicians select interventions based on the assessment data and sequence them deliberately. True personalized care differs from eclectic therapy: it uses data-driven methods to combine modalities purposefully. For example, sequencing EMDR for trauma processing before introducing CBT-based cognitive restructuring is a clinical decision, not a random mix. Integrative psychotherapy approaches follow this logic, combining RTT, EMDR, CBT, and hypnotherapy in a sequence matched to the individual.
Implementation. The plan is put into practice with agreed session frequency, homework or between-session tasks, and any lifestyle or medication components. Session frequency itself has a dose-response relationship: research on depression treatment suggests 13–18 sessions for approximately 50% of patients to achieve clinically significant change, though the right number varies by individual.
Routine outcome monitoring. Clinicians track progress using symptom scales, PROMs, and direct patient feedback at regular intervals. This is not a formality. Early nonresponse signals detected through routine monitoring allow clinicians to switch or augment interventions before a patient deteriorates.
Adjustment. The plan is treated as a living document. Dosage, modality, frequency, and sequencing are all candidates for revision as the patient evolves. A plan that made sense at week two may need meaningful changes by week eight.
A therapy plan for anxiety and burnout might include components such as: a trauma history screen, a sleep diary, identified cognitive distortions, EMDR targets, RTT session goals, and a weekly mood-tracking measure. A chronic disease plan might include: HbA1c targets, dietary goals, medication schedule, exercise benchmarks, and a monthly review date. The specific items differ; the structure and the iterative logic are the same.
Which patients gain the most from individualized care
Personalization matters most when the clinical picture is complex enough that a standard protocol is likely to miss something important.
Conditions and scenarios where tailored care tends to produce the clearest advantage:
Chronic disease with multiple risk factors (Type 2 diabetes, hypertension, cardiovascular disease): standard protocols address one variable at a time; personalized plans coordinate across all of them.
Comorbid mental health conditions (anxiety with depression, trauma with burnout): treatment sequencing and modality choice become critical when two or more conditions interact.
Treatment-resistant cases: patients who have not responded to one or more standard protocols are the clearest candidates for a data-driven, individualized approach.
Complex trauma and PTSD: trigger patterns, trauma history, and nervous system responses vary so significantly between individuals that a rigid protocol often fails or retraumatizes.
Rare or genetically influenced conditions: pharmacogenomic guidance is most valuable here, where standard dosing carries the highest risk of ineffectiveness or harm.
Expatriates and multicultural clients: cultural context and displacement are genuine clinical variables. A plan that ignores language, identity, and relocation stress is missing a significant part of the picture.
By contrast, a patient with a single, uncomplicated, first-episode condition and no relevant comorbidities may do well on a validated protocol without extensive personalization. The clinical question is always: does the complexity of this person’s situation exceed what a standard protocol was designed to handle?
Practical indicators that you should request a personalized plan:
You have tried a standard treatment and it did not work or caused significant side effects.
You have more than one diagnosis or a complex history.
Your symptoms have a clear personal trigger pattern that a generic protocol does not address.
Your daily life, work schedule, or cultural context makes standard recommendations difficult to follow.
What to expect: timelines, milestones, and monitoring
Progress in a personalized plan is not linear, but there are recognizable checkpoints.
Short term (weeks 1–6):
Initial assessment is completed and the plan is drafted with the patient.
Early symptom tracking begins; baseline measures are established.
First modality is introduced; patient and clinician assess fit and tolerability.
Any early nonresponse or side effects are flagged and addressed before they compound.
Medium term (weeks 6–12):
First formal review of progress against goals.
Adjustments to session frequency, modality, or sequencing based on outcome data.
For mental health: clinically significant change in symptom scores is a realistic target for a meaningful proportion of patients by week 12, though this varies by condition severity.
For chronic disease: measurable changes in biomarkers (LDL, BP, HbA1c) typically become visible in this window.
Longer term (months 6–12):
Consolidation of gains; focus shifts from symptom reduction to resilience and relapse prevention.
Plan may be stepped down in intensity or transitioned to maintenance.
Patient-reported quality-of-life measures become the primary success metric.
Common monitoring tools clinicians use include validated symptom scales (PHQ-9 for depression, GAD-7 for anxiety), PROMs, lab panels, adherence logs, and structured check-ins. The evidence-based review on treatment personalization specifically highlights routine outcome monitoring as the mechanism that enables timely plan adjustment, catching nonresponse early rather than waiting for deterioration.

Insurance realities. The Mental Health Parity and Addiction Equity Act requires that mental health benefits be no more restrictive than medical benefits, but “personalized” or “integrative” framing does not guarantee coverage. What matters to insurers is the CPT billing code, not the clinical philosophy. Preauthorization is commonly required for extended treatment courses, pharmacogenomic testing, and specialty referrals. Always verify benefits before starting, and ask specifically whether your plan covers out-of-network providers if your preferred clinician is not in-network.
Practical access routes:
Telehealth platforms have expanded access significantly; many licensed therapists and psychiatrists now offer personalized care remotely, which is particularly relevant for expatriates or those in underserved areas.
Federally Qualified Health Centers (FQHCs) offer sliding-scale fees based on income and are required to provide comprehensive primary care, including mental health services.
Employer EAPs (Employee Assistance Programs) often cover a limited number of sessions at no cost; some include care coordination services.
Research programs and academic medical centers sometimes offer personalized care at reduced cost in exchange for participation in outcome studies.

How you can actively participate in your own treatment plan
The quality of a personalized plan depends heavily on what you bring to it. Clinicians can only personalize what they know.
Questions to ask your clinician:
How will this plan be tailored specifically to my history and goals, rather than a standard protocol?
What assessment tools or biomarkers will you use to guide treatment decisions?
How will we measure progress, and how often will we review the plan?
What are the early signs that this approach is or is not working?
What are the alternatives if the first approach does not produce results?
How do you incorporate my personal goals and daily life into the plan?
Will you coordinate with other providers I am seeing?
What is the evidence base for the interventions you are recommending for my specific situation?
How much input do I have in choosing between treatment options?
What should I do between sessions to support the plan?
How will cultural or contextual factors in my life be accounted for?
At what point would you recommend changing the plan, and what would trigger that decision?
Information to prepare before your first visit:
A complete medication list, including supplements and dosages.
A summary of prior treatments and your honest assessment of what helped and what did not.
Your main goals for treatment, in your own words.
Known triggers, patterns, or situations that worsen your symptoms.
Relevant lifestyle factors: sleep schedule, work demands, exercise habits, diet.
Any family history relevant to your condition.
Practical barriers: schedule constraints, financial limits, transportation, language needs.
Red flags to watch for:
A clinician who prescribes or recommends a treatment after a single brief appointment with no follow-up plan.
No discussion of alternatives or trade-offs.
Resistance to shared decision-making or to your questions about the evidence.
No monitoring or review schedule built into the plan from the start.
